Transaction 4a580c3ef755f9520cec4679e13b3ace4276b4b46dfa413c0e92dc05ea278470

1 Input
1 Outputs
  • 4a580c3ef755f9520cec4679e13b3ace4276b4b46dfa413c0e92dc05ea278470:0
  • value  5518818
    address  34xb4nTPbzLR9w5qGKdpKj84VgkTBM2oTg